Karolina Janulevičiūtė and Kasia Gorniak at Atletika

“And Wardrobe Planning” is a durational performance and exhibition by Karolina Janulevičiūtė and Kasia Gorniak, presented at “Atletika” gallery 17-30 October 2020. During “Vilnius Gallery Weekend” on 23 and 24 October a discussion and a workshop will take place, where participants will be invited to join the process of making. Part of the event will be streamed online.

For the duration of the exhibition Karolina Janulevičiūtė and Kasia Gorniak will construct a series of clothes for themselves in a temporary work room set up in the gallery. The space will be open to the public and the performance will also be live-streamed, emphasizing the public exposure of the makers and garment-making process, rather than the ready outcomes.

The work critiques the way that the majority of the fashion industry supply chain currently functions. The act of labor is re-contextualised, making transparent what is normally hidden from or might be taken for granted by end consumers. The work also contributes to an ongoing research into sociological studies around craftspeople, and the ethical and environmental impacts of mass production, with the aim of finding if witnessing the garment-making process first-hand has an impact on the value the audience places on the garments they consume.

Karolina Janulevičiūtė (1993) is Lithuanian fashion designer and artist. In her practice she researches and exposes human relation with garments, creating narratives that reflect collective and individual memories trapped in dressing.

Kasia Gorniak (1987) is a fashion designer and artist based in Helsinki, Finland. She works with process as performance and performance as process in clothing-oriented practice.
